Research and practice of deep composite roof roadway support technology
Aiming at the problems of roof fall,large deformation and difficult support in the surrounding rock of deep composite roof roadway,No.3201 track crossheading of Wangzhuang Mine was taken as the research object,through the roof drilling peep,the deformation and failure characteristics and support principle of the surrounding rock of deep composite roof roadway were obtained.According to the superiority of prestressed truss anchor cable,the support technology of'double anchor cable truss of top and side'was put forward.The numerical simulation showed that the technology could improve the overall bearing capacity of the surrounding rock of the composite roof roadway.The field test results showed that the maximum deformation of the roof,floor and two sides of the roadway was 102.5 mm and 55.1 mm respectively,and the maximum separation of the roof was 20.2 mm after the support technology of'double anchor cable truss'was adopted,which effectively controlled the stability of the surrounding rock of the deep composite roof roadway.
